AMERICAN FALLS — Pocatello Animal Services will partner with Massacre Rocks State Park for a special dog adoption event.

Community members are invited to visit the state park, located at 3592 Park Lane, for an adoption event to meet a variety of dogs seeking forever homes. The event runs from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. June 13. Admission is free.

Shelter staff and volunteers will be available throughout the event to answer questions, introduce visitors to available dogs and assist with the adoption process. Adoptions are $130 and include spaying or neutering along with vaccinations and microchips.

The event provides a unique opportunity for potential adopters to meet dogs in an outdoor setting and learn more about each animal's personality, energy level and compatibility with their family and lifestyle. Adoptions may be completed on-site when a suitable match is found.

"We're excited to bring our adoptable dogs out into the community and help them connect with potential families," said Sarah Moore, Pocatello Animal Services management assistant. "Whether you're actively looking to adopt or simply want to meet some wonderful dogs, we encourage everyone to stop by and say hello."

For more information, visit pocatello.gov/animalshelter or contact Pocatello Animal Services at 208-234-6156.
